Ever since I have installed a second CD-ROM
(a plextor rewriter), my windows 98 takes almost 4 minutes to start. It does not give any errors.
Does anybody know what windows is doing and how I can fix this?

You didn't say whether the rewriter was a scsi or ide. You could try running msconfig and click on the startup tab to see what is getting loaded while your system is coming up. You have the option to turn off unneccessary stuff like fastfind, loadwc, and other stuff that would slow your bootup. I know from experience that loadwc and fastfind actually slow your system down considerably. See if that helps any.
